Class: Barostat

Settings used for the simulation barostat.

Slots

Name

Cardinality and Range

Description

Inheritance

barostat_algorithm

0..1
BarostatAlgorithm

List of barostat algorithms used in the simulation

direct

compressibility

0..1
CompressibilityQuantity

Compressibility of the simulated system, given as a float

direct

compressibility_vector

0..1
MatrixCompressibilityQuantity

Compressibility of the simulated system, given as a float

direct

target_pressure

0..1
PressureQuantity

Target/reference pressure set to reach in the simulation, given as a float

direct

target_pressure_vector

0..1
MatrixPressureQuantity

Target/reference pressure set to reach in the simulation, given as a 3x3 arra…

direct

pressure_time_constant

0..1
TimeQuantity

Time constant/step (relaxation time of pressure) used for coupling the system…

direct

pressure_coupling_frequency

0..1
integer

Step frequency to apply the barostat, given as an integer

direct

pressure_coupling_type

0..1
PressureCouplingType

List of coupling types for adjusting box vectors

direct
